Iron Scrap Market in Nohar
The market for iron scrap in Nohar, Rajasthan, is primarily driven by localized repair and dismantling activities rather than large-scale industrial output. Supply streams are typically sourced from agricultural machinery maintenance, the salvage of old domestic iron fixtures, and minor demolition work within the town's residential areas. Collection points are usually informal yards situated near the main bazaar or along the connecting thoroughfares. Demand for ferrous scrap remains steady, catering mainly to local blacksmiths and small fabrication workshops that require material for gate repairs or agricultural implements. Due to Nohar's distance from major metropolitan industrial centres, the viability of the scrap trade relies heavily on aggregators who consolidate the collected material and transport it to larger metal markets in nearby regional hubs for better rates. The price fluctuation is therefore closely linked to the daily collection volume and the transportation costs to these larger processing centres.
About the scrap market in Nohar
Agriculture defines Nohar's economy, with mustard oil mills, cotton ginning factories, and tractor repair workshops creating a steady stream of metal waste in this Hanumangarh district town. Seasonal demand from farm equipment overhauls during pre-sowing months drives periodic spikes in scrap procurement.
Tractor parts and agricultural implement scrap—mainly cast iron and mild steel—move at ₹20–₹26/kg in Nohar's market. Copper from submersible pump motors, essential for Rajasthan's groundwater-dependent farming, commands ₹420–₹480/kg, while old aluminium irrigation pipes bring ₹85–₹105/kg.
Farmers dismantling old tube-well setups should separate copper windings from iron casings to maximise returns. Bulk lots exceeding 200 kg attract noticeably higher offers from dealers who truck material to Hanumangarh or Sri Ganganagar recycling yards. Monday and Thursday are the busiest trading days at the local scrap market.
Selling Iron Scrap in Nohar, Rajasthan?
Iron and steel scrap is the backbone of India's recycling industry, accounting for over 70% of all metal scrap traded by volume. In Nohar, iron scrap comes from construction demolition, old machinery, defunct vehicles, gates, pipes, and household items. The market distinguishes between HMS 1 (Heavy Melting Scrap — clean, heavy pieces over 6mm thick), HMS 2 (lighter, mixed quality), shredded steel, cast iron, and rebar offcuts — each commanding different rates.

Understanding Iron Scrap Rates in Nohar
The Iron scrap market in Nohar, Rajasthan is shaped by a combination of global commodity trends and local economic factors. International benchmarks like the LME (London Metal Exchange) and domestic platforms like MCX (Multi Commodity Exchange of India) set the baseline for Iron pricing. However, the actual rate you receive from a dealer in Nohar also depends on local supply and demand, the proximity of recycling mills and foundries, and seasonal construction activity.
Iron scrap quality plays a significant role in pricing. Clean, sorted Iron scrap free of contaminants such as plastic, rubber, or mixed metals typically commands 10-15% higher rates than unsorted or mixed-grade material. If you're selling Iron scrap in Nohar, taking the time to separate and clean your material can significantly improve the price you receive. What is HMS 1 and HMS 2 scrap?
HMS stands for Heavy Melting Scrap. HMS 1 is clean, heavy steel (over 6mm thick) like plates, beams, and structural steel — it's the highest-value ferrous scrap. HMS 2 includes lighter, thinner steel pieces with some attachments. In Nohar, HMS 1 trades at a 15-20% premium over HMS 2.
